Editor’s summary
The amount of data humans process and send around the globe on a daily basis is astonishing. However, the energy cost involved is high, and there is a strong need for designing energy-efficient devices. Modha et al. describe a chip with a neural inspired architecture, called NorthPole, that achieves substantially higher performance, energy efficiency, and area efficiency compared with other comparable architectures (see the Perspective by Iyer and Roychowdhury). A key feature of this chip is the recognition that for almost all kinds of computing, access to memory plays as important a role as logic processing. Unlike analog in-memory computing, this purely digital system has the option of tailoring the bit precision as needed, which allows for optimization of the power usage. —Peter SternAbstract
Computing, since its inception, has been processor-centric, with memory separated from compute. Inspired by the organic brain and optimized for inorganic silicon, NorthPole is a neural inference architecture that blurs this boundary by eliminating off-chip memory, intertwining compute with memory on-chip, and appearing externally as an active memory chip. NorthPole is a low-precision, massively parallel, densely interconnected, energy-efficient, and spatial computing architecture with a co-optimized, high-utilization programming model. On the ResNet50 benchmark image classification network, relative to a graphics processing unit (GPU) that uses a comparable 12-nanometer technology process, NorthPole achieves a 25 times higher energy metric of frames per second (FPS) per watt, a 5 times higher space metric of FPS per transistor, and a 22 times lower time metric of latency. Similar results are reported for the Yolo-v4 detection network. NorthPole outperforms all prevalent architectures, even those that use more-advanced technology processes.
